Inpatient hospitalization programs in Waynesfield are a type of drug rehabilitation facility which delivers rehabilitation in a hospital or similar setting where the rehab process can be administered by medical staff and treatment professionals. As is frequently the case with benzodiazepine and alcohol withdrawal, it is sometimes vital for the person to be in an inpatient hospitalization program during detoxification because the withdrawal symptoms can be life threatening. Inpatient hospitalization programs are also an option for those in Waynesfield who wish to undergo medication assisted withdrawal, which is typically used in the case of prescription pain reliever and illicit opiate addiction. Most individuals in Waynesfield, OH. who undergo this treatment route however and don't continue on with additional rehabilitation typically have very high rates of relapse. In either case, individuals should follow up detox with an in depth recovery program either in inpatient hospitalization or in some other drug treatment center.
